Transaction 66474828384871ac953fc2c1ea96f5e540d1c97a1e5f4106be1aa922435f008b
1 Input
1 Output
-
66474828384871ac953fc2c1ea96f5e540d1c97a1e5f4106be1aa922435f008b:0
- value
- 162148
- script pubkey
- OP_0 OP_PUSHBYTES_20 3afffddf0466a88261255701c9150aebaa55d0ba
- address
- bc1q8tllmhcyv65gycf92uquj9g2aw49t596mcsdsx